How do I choose a home removal company in Folkestone?

Start by asking for recommendations from friends or family who've recently moved. Check online reviews and ratings to gauge the reputation of local removal companies. Also, use comparison websites like reallymoving to evaluate different services and prices. Ensure the company you choose is accredited by a recognised body, such as the British Association of Removers, for quality assurance. 

How do removals companies work? 

Removal companies in Folkestone provide a range of services to ensure a seamless move. They typically conduct an initial survey to assess your needs and offer an accurate quote. On the day of your move, they handle the packing, loading, transportation, and unloading of your belongings. Many also offer additional services like unpacking, storage, and special care for delicate items. 

What day is cheapest for removals? 

Weekdays, particularly those in the middle of the week like Tuesday and Wednesday, are often the most cost-effective for removals in Folkestone. Weekends and bank holidays tend to be pricier due to higher demand. Avoiding peak times, such as the start and end of the month, can also help reduce costs. Early booking can further ensure better rates. 

Do removal companies dismantle furniture? 

Yes, most removal companies in Folkestone offer furniture dismantling and reassembling services. This is particularly helpful for large or bulky items that need careful handling. However, it's important to confirm with your chosen company whether this service is included in their standard package or if it incurs an additional fee. 

How far in advance should I book a Folkestone removal company?

Ideally, you should book a removal company in Folkestone about 4 to 6 weeks before your moving date. This gives you ample time to compare different companies and secure competitive pricing. Last-minute bookings can be more challenging and often come with higher prices.
